La <br />Cityof <br />Louisville <br />PARKS & RECREATION <br />Memorandum <br />To: Open Space Advisory Board <br />From: Ember Brignull, Open Space Manager <br />Date: September 12, 2018 <br />Re: Discussion Item X: Development Review <br />Purpose: <br />The purpose of this discussion item is to gain a better understanding of the City of Louisville's <br />Development Review process and OSAB's role in this process. Planning Department staff will present <br />a power point on the development review process. The presentation concludes with a <br />question/answer period. Please see the attached memorandum from the Planning Department <br />which outlines Municipal Code sections that provide guidance on Open Space issues related to <br />Development Review. <br />Following the presentation, OSAB will revise the draft "Guidelines for Successful Development Review <br />with the City of Louisville Open Space Advisory Board" (attached). The purpose of the document is to <br />standardize the OSAB Development Review Packet and to give clear direction to Developers and staff <br />on packet requirements. <br />Background: <br />Per the City of Louisville Municipal Code, duties of the Open Space Advisory Board (OSAB) include: <br />• providing comments to City Council and/or Planning Commission regarding development <br />proposals for land immediately adjacent to, or materially impacting, open space lands <br />providing that the comments are submitted during the standard referral timeline <br />established for the City's development process; <br />• to provide input on revisions to the plan; <br />• to identify lands eligible for future open space designation; and <br />• to provide input on the location of trails and paths on open space lands (Sec. 4.02.040). <br />Also, prior OSAB deliberation resulted in draft guidance to support future development applicants and <br />city staff with understanding OSAB role and expectations. A subcommittee of the OSAB developed <br />the attached draft guidance, which was discussed at the August OSAB meeting. <br />Next Steps: <br />OSAB's revised "Guidelines for Successful Development Review with the City of Louisville Open Space <br />Advisory Board" will be forwarded to Planning Department and Park & Recreation Department staff <br />for review and incorporation into the City's Development Review process. <br />8 <br />
